Black pudding is not really a pudding because it isn't sweet. It is actually made from pig's blood and is shaped like a sausage (roughly). Black pudding is usually cut into circular pieces before being fried and served. Black pudding or blood pudding is an English term for sausage made by cooking blood with a filler until it is thick enough to congeal when cooled.

It is also called blood sausage

Black pudding is made from coagulated pigs blood mixed with oats and seasoned with spices. This version is fairly specific to the UK and the recipe varies heavily based on where you get it.

Black pudding is a sausage.

Sometimes the word pudding means a sweet dessert but sometimes it means a sausage or a savory dish such as Yorkshire pudding.

A black pudding is a sausage, made from pork blood, oats and spices, eaten at breakfast and combined in starters and salads.
